笔记本数据怎么可视化图片
-
笔记本数据可视化是一种非常重要的数据分析方法,它可以帮助我们更直观地了解数据的特征和规律。在进行笔记本数据可视化的过程中,可以使用各种图表和图形来展示数据,例如折线图、柱状图、散点图、饼图等。下面将介绍如何利用Python中的Matplotlib和Seaborn库来对笔记本数据进行可视化。
首先,我们需要导入所需的库和数据。然后,我们可以利用这些库中丰富的函数和方法来创建各种图表。接下来,我们会逐步介绍如何使用这些库进行数据可视化。
- 导入所需的库和数据
import pandas as pd import matplotlib.pyplot as plt import seaborn as sns # 读取笔记本数据 data = pd.read_csv('笔记本数据.csv')- 创建折线图
# 创建折线图 plt.figure(figsize=(10, 6)) plt.plot(data['年份'], data['销量'], marker='o', color='b', linestyle='-', linewidth=2) plt.xlabel('年份') plt.ylabel('销量') plt.title('笔记本销量趋势图') plt.grid(True) plt.show()- 创建柱状图
# 创建柱状图 plt.figure(figsize=(10, 6)) sns.barplot(x='品牌', y='销量', data=data) plt.xlabel('品牌') plt.ylabel('销量') plt.title('不同品牌笔记本销量对比图') plt.show()- 创建散点图
# 创建散点图 plt.figure(figsize=(10, 6)) sns.scatterplot(x='价格', y='销量', data=data, hue='品牌') plt.xlabel('价格') plt.ylabel('销量') plt.title('笔记本价格与销量关系图') plt.show()- 创建饼图
# 创建饼图 plt.figure(figsize=(8, 8)) plt.pie(data['销量'], labels=data['品牌'], autopct='%1.1f%%', startangle=90) plt.axis('equal') plt.title('不同品牌笔记本销量占比图') plt.show()通过以上示例,我们可以清晰地看到如何利用Matplotlib和Seaborn库对笔记本数据进行不同类型的可视化。您也可以根据自己的需求选择合适的图表类型和样式来展示数据,以便更好地理解和分析数据。希望这些示例对您有所帮助!
1年前 -
要将笔记本中的数据可视化为图片,您可以通过以下几种方式进行操作:
-
使用Python中的数据可视化库:Python是一种流行的编程语言,有许多强大的数据可视化库,如Matplotlib、Seaborn和Plotly。您可以使用这些库来创建各种类型的图表,包括折线图、散点图、柱状图等。首先,您需要将笔记本中的数据加载到Python中,然后使用这些库来绘制图表。
import matplotlib.pyplot as plt import pandas as pd # 读取笔记本中的数据 df = pd.read_excel("notebook_data.xlsx") # 创建折线图 plt.plot(df["x"], df["y"]) plt.xlabel("X轴标签") plt.ylabel("Y轴标签") plt.title("折线图") plt.show() -
使用在线数据可视化工具:如果您不想编写代码,还可以使用在线数据可视化工具,如Tableau、Google数据工作室和Infogram。这些工具提供了直观的界面,让您可以轻松地导入数据并创建各种交互式图表。
-
使用Microsoft Excel:如果您熟悉Microsoft Excel,也可以使用其内置的图表功能来可视化笔记本中的数据。您只需将数据导入Excel,然后选择合适的图表类型即可。
-
使用数据可视化软件:除了Excel外,还有许多专门用于数据可视化的软件,如Tableau和Power BI。这些软件提供了更多高级功能,能够帮助您更好地探索和呈现数据。
-
考虑数据的特性选择合适的可视化方式:在选择数据可视化方式时,您应该考虑数据的类型和特性。例如,对于时间序列数据,折线图可能是更好的选择;对于比较不同组的数据,柱状图可能更适合。根据数据的特性选择合适的可视化方式,可以更好地传达数据的信息。
1年前 -
-
如何将笔记本数据可视化为图片
在进行数据分析或数据挖掘的过程中,将数据可视化为图片是非常重要的一环。通过可视化,我们可以更直观地了解数据的分布、关联等特征,从而更好地进行数据分析和决策。本文将介绍如何将笔记本数据可视化为图片的方法和操作流程。
步骤一:准备数据
首先,我们需要准备笔记本中的数据。数据可以是各种格式,例如CSV、Excel、数据库等。确保数据是规范的、清洁的,并包含我们需要进行可视化的信息。
步骤二:选择合适的可视化工具
在Python中,有很多优秀的数据可视化库可供选择,如matplotlib、seaborn、plotly等。根据数据类型和需要选择合适的可视化库。本文以matplotlib为例进行介绍。
步骤三:导入数据并进行可视化
- 导入数据
import matplotlib.pyplot as plt import pandas as pd # 读取数据 data = pd.read_csv('data.csv')- 简单可视化
# 绘制折线图 plt.plot(data['x'], data['y']) plt.xlabel('x') plt.ylabel('y') plt.title('Line chart') plt.show()- 更多类型的可视化
除了折线图,还可以绘制其他类型的图表,如散点图、柱状图、箱线图等。下面是几个例子:
- 散点图:
plt.scatter(data['x'], data['y']) plt.xlabel('x') plt.ylabel('y') plt.title('Scatter plot') plt.show()- 柱状图:
plt.bar(data['category'], data['value']) plt.xlabel('category') plt.ylabel('value') plt.title('Bar chart') plt.show()- 箱线图:
plt.boxplot(data['value']) plt.title('Boxplot') plt.show()步骤四:保存可视化结果
完成可视化后,可以将结果保存为图片文件。例如,将折线图保存为png格式:
plt.plot(data['x'], data['y']) plt.xlabel('x') plt.ylabel('y') plt.title('Line chart') plt.savefig('line_chart.png')总结
通过以上步骤,我们可以将笔记本数据可视化为图片。在数据分析和展示中,数据可视化是一个非常重要的环节,可以帮助我们更好地理解数据、发现规律,并进行有效的数据分析和决策。希望本文可以帮助你更轻松地进行数据可视化工作。
1年前